          the guyz doin that stuff out on the public roadways....
          in my eyes are squids and usally get what they deserve

          the ones doing that in closed off areas designed for those type of things.. and they keep it of the streets... i can respect for havin sense enough to try to learn and get better at those skills.... it is always learnin proccess as far as bikes are concerned to find/know the limit of you and your bike... most people only find these things out in real life blink and its over type deals.... which makes you ride alot aware of your surroundings and is one heck of a wakeup call....

          now the guyz that do those things in shows... most likely they started off in the above group and/or were trained by someone already in this group.... and almost always do this in a safe area, granted there are probly some bad apples but then again in everygroup there are some that cast a bad showdow over the rest...... these guyz can put on a heck of a show that cames with alot of practice.....


          for those of us that ride and dont act like squids... the biggest danger on the road cames from every car on the road.. not to mention the road conditions and every thing else out there... myself i move around in my lane alot esp. when i ride alone... i'll have my bike make as much noise as possible to be heard and to make sure poeple in their cars can hear me so they might actually put down their cell phone, bigmac, soda, stop fixin their makeup and stop trin to read the paper etc... and maybe even look to see where that "annoying" bike is... also for the most part i tend to ride a little fast then the rest of the traffic esp on the highway... it lets me make a little more noise to be heard if not seen... i usally only do that to get to the front of a pack of cars... its easier to be seen once in front of then on the side or behind a group of cars....

          best way to ride a group of bikes... just easier to be seen by the unobservent drivers out there... but you would be surprised how easy it is to tell if the driver of a car either rides/grew up around/has a friend relitive that rides or in the unfourtante case injured/killed on a bike or who the few actualy observent drivers are... they are the ones that will work with you in traffic... be it not tailgating, signalin well in advance for a turn... and in the event of a sudden stop with a bike(s) stop in such a way that the bike behind has time/room to stop safely...
